Happiness
Happiness is nothing more than good health and a bad memory.
- Albert Schweitzer
Happiness is spiritual, born of truth and love. It is unselfish; therefore it cannot exist alone, but requires all mankind to share it.
- Mary Baker Eddy
Money won't buy happiness, but it will pay the salaries of a huge research staff to study the problem.
- William E. "Bill" Vaughan
The only satisfactory definition of happiness is wholeness.
- Helen Keller
If you closely observe life, you will find, here with every pleasure there is pain... and with every pain, pleasure. Hence, among all that is happening, if you keep your eyes fixed only at the brighter side of it, you can always be happy.
- Deep Trivedi
Happy people produce. Bored people consume.
- Stephen Richards
The greatest happiness you can have is knowing that you do not necessarily require happiness.
- William Saroyan
Yesterday I was sad, today I am happy! Yesterday I had a problem; today I still have the same problem! But today I changed the way I look at it!
- C. Joy Bell C.
If you think happiness is a rare bird, you won't see much of it.
- Marty Rubin
One must believe in the possibility of happiness in order to be happy, and I now believe in it. Let the dead bury the dead, but while I'm alive, I must live and be happy.
- Leo Tolstoy
